dc.description.abstract This review article examines the merits, problems, and future prospects of AI in morphological research for medicine. The research outlines important issues that AI application in medicine faces, such as a lack of standardized and labeled data, algorithm interpretability, and ethical considerations. To resolve these quandaries and assure the ethical, transparent, and effective deployment of AI in morphological research, the essay underlines the need of collaboration between stakeholders and interdisciplinary teams. The paper concludes that while the successful implementation of AI in morphological research has enormous potential for improving patient outcomes, lowering healthcare costs, and enabling more personalized healthcare, it will necessitate ongoing research and development to ensure ethical guidelines and best practices are followed. uk_UA
